Sierville is a commune in the Seine-Maritime department in the Normandy region in northern France.

Geography

A farming village situated in the Pays de Caux, some 11 miles (18 km) north of Rouen at the junction of the D927 with the D6, D504 and the D251 roads. The A151 autoroute runs through the middle of the commune's territory.

Places of interest

  • The church of St. Philibert, dating from the eleventh century.
  • A thirteenth-century building in a courtyard near the presbytery.
  • The eighteenth-century chateau of Bosc-Laurent.
